Los registros automáticos de bots en WordPress pueden afectar negativamente la seguridad y el rendimiento de tu sitio web. Implementar medidas adecuadas es crucial para proteger tu plataforma y asegurar una experiencia de usuario óptima.
Introducción
Los bots son programas automatizados que pueden realizar tareas específicas en la web, incluyendo el registro en sitios de WordPress. Según un estudio de Cloudflare, se estima que hasta el 40% del tráfico web global proviene de bots. Esto resalta la necesidad de implementar estrategias efectivas para mitigar su impacto en nuestros sitios.
Qué es ¿Cómo impedir registros automáticos de bots en WordPress?
Impedir registros automáticos de bots en WordPress se refiere a la implementación de técnicas y herramientas que detienen a los bots no deseados de registrarse en tu sitio. Puedes encontrar más información sobre el tema en WordPress.org.
Ventajas y Desventajas
- Ventajas:
- Mejora la seguridad del sitio al reducir el riesgo de spam.
- Aumenta la calidad de las interacciones de los usuarios reales.
- Optimiza el rendimiento del sitio web al minimizar el tráfico no deseado.
- Desventajas:
- Puede requerir tiempo y recursos para implementar las soluciones adecuadas.
- Algunas medidas pueden afectar la experiencia de usuario si no se configuran correctamente.
- Es posible que se bloqueen algunos bots legítimos, afectando funciones deseadas.
Para un estudio más detallado, puedes consultar este artículo de Wordfence.
Cómo implementar ¿Cómo impedir registros automáticos de bots en WordPress? en WordPress
- Instala un plugin de seguridad, como Wordfence o iThemes Security.
- Accede a la configuración del plugin y busca las opciones para bloquear registros automáticos.
- Implementa un CAPTCHA en el formulario de registro para verificar que el usuario es humano.
- Configura un límite de intentos de registro para evitar ataques de fuerza bruta.
- Utiliza un sistema de listas negras para bloquear direcciones IP de bots conocidos.
function custom_bot_registration($user_login) {
if (is_bot()) {
// Cancelar el registro
return new WP_Error('bot_error', __('No puedes registrar un bot.'));
}
}
add_action('register_post', 'custom_bot_registration', 10, 1);
Para más información, visita la documentación oficial de WordPress.
Comparativa de herramientas/plugins
| Nombre | Ventajas | Ideal para |
|---|---|---|
| Wordfence | Protección en tiempo real y escaneo de seguridad. | Usuarios que buscan una solución todo en uno. |
| iThemes Security | Interfaz fácil de usar y múltiples capas de protección. | Principiantes que desean una configuración sencilla. |
| WP-reCAPTCHA | Integra CAPTCHA de Google para formularios. | Sitios que requieren protección adicional en formularios. |
Ejemplo práctico
A continuación, se presenta un ejemplo de los resultados obtenidos antes y después de implementar medidas para bloquear registros automáticos de bots:
| Estado | Registros por mes |
|---|---|
| Antes | 500 |
| Después | 50 |
Preguntas frecuentes
- ¿Qué tipo de plugins son los más efectivos para bloquear bots? Los plugins de seguridad como Wordfence o iThemes Security son altamente recomendables.
- ¿Es necesario usar CAPTCHA en todos los formularios? No necesariamente, pero es recomendable en formularios críticos como los de registro y contacto.
- ¿Pueden los bots legítimos afectar mi sitio? Sí, algunos bots pueden ser utilizados para análisis y métricas, por lo que es importante equilibrar la seguridad y la accesibilidad.
Errores comunes
- No actualizar los plugins de seguridad regularmente.
- Configurar incorrectamente los límites de registro.
- Ignorar las listas de bloqueo de IP.
- No realizar copias de seguridad antes de implementar cambios.
Checklist rápido
- [ ] Instalar un plugin de seguridad.
- [ ] Configurar CAPTCHA en formularios críticos.
- [ ] Establecer límites de registro.
- [ ] Revisar registros de actividad regularmente.
Glosario breve
- Bot: Programa automatizado que realiza tareas en la web.
- CAPTCHA: Método para verificar que un usuario es humano.
- Registro: Proceso de creación de una cuenta en un sitio web.
Conclusión
Impedir registros automáticos de bots en WordPress es esencial para mantener la seguridad y la integridad de tu sitio. Al implementar las estrategias adecuadas, puedes proteger tu plataforma, mejorar la experiencia del usuario y optimizar el rendimiento general de tu web.
